Why Standardizing Keyframes Matters for UI Design

Consistent, efficient, and well-organized keyframes can make a significant difference in the development and maintenance of user interfaces. By streamlining animation creation and management, teams can save time, reduce code bloat, and ensure a more cohesive and accessible user experience.

Chaos and Redundancy: The Current State of Keyframes

In many projects, developers often find themselves faced with scattered keyframe definitions for the same basic animations, leading to duplicated effort, unnecessary code, and a maintenance headache. This chaos is especially prevalent in component-based architectures where teams work in parallel across different parts of the application.

The Solution: Unified Keyframes

The answer to this chaos is surprisingly simple: predefined dynamic keyframes stored in a shared stylesheet. Instead of letting every component define its own animations, we create centralized keyframes that are well-documented, easy to use, maintainable, and tailored to the specific needs of the project.

Creating Keyframe Tokens

Let's take the example of a fade-in animation. Instead of creating separate keyframes for each fade-in across our codebase, we can create a single@keyframes declaration and store it in our shared stylesheet. This approach can be applied to other common animations like slide, zoom, and spin, providing a solid foundation for our UI animations.

Accessibility Considerations

By designing our keyframes with accessibility in mind, we can ensure that users who prefer reduced motion get a smoother, less distracting experience, without extra work or code duplication. This includes muting keyframes, providing instant-in animations, and creating soft alternatives for reduced motion users.

Implementation Strategies & Best Practices

A successful implementation of keyframe tokens involves gradual adoption, consistent naming, thorough documentation, flexibility, and a focus on accessibility. By treating keyframes tokens as part of our design tokens workflow, they become an integral part of the design language, enhancing the overall user experience.
